Введение в биоосновы маршрутизации грузов
В современном мире эффективная логистика и маршрутизация грузов в городских условиях становятся все более востребованными. Рост количества транспортных средств, плотность дорожного движения и необходимость быстрого реагирования на изменения дорожной обстановки требуют инновационных подходов к организации перевозок. Одним из перспективных направлений в этой сфере является применение биоинспирированных алгоритмов, основанных на наблюдении за природными системами, в частности, на поведенческих моделях муравьёв.
Муравьи являются примером эффективной самоорганизации и коллективного поиска кратчайших путей к источникам пищи. Использование их принципов в алгоритмах маршрутизации помогает находить оптимальные маршруты в сложных сетях, что имеет прямую связь с задачами городских перевозок грузов. Данная статья подробно рассматривает принципы работы муравьиных алгоритмов и их применение в транспортной логистике городов.
Принципы муравьиной маршрутизации
Муравьиные алгоритмы базируются на имитации поведения колонии муравьёв, которые используют химические следы, называемые феромонами, для обмена информацией о путях. При поиске пищи муравьи случайным образом перемещаются, оставляя феромоны на найденных тропах. Чем короче и удобнее путь, тем интенсивнее феромонный след, что привлекает других муравьёв. Таким образом происходит коллективное усиление наиболее выгодных маршрутов.
В алгоритмическом выражении муравьиная маршрутизация представляет собой стохастический поиск с элементами памяти и взаимодействия агентов, способный адаптироваться к изменениям среды. Аналоги феромонов в цифровом пространстве — числовые метки, аккумулируемые и обновляемые при прохождении различных маршрутов. Модель учитывает разнообразные параметры, включая длину маршрута, время проезда, загруженность дорог и т.д.
Основные компоненты алгоритма
Для реализации муравьиной маршрутизации грузов в городе необходимо определение следующих ключевых элементов:
- Агенты-муравьи: программные сущности, моделирующие поведение отдельного муравья, перекрашивающие и исследующие маршруты.
- Феромонные матрицы: структуры данных, хранящие «интенсивность» сигналов на различных маршрутах, обновляющиеся на основе успехов агентов.
- Функция вероятности выбора маршрута: математическое выражение, зависящее от уровня феромонов и эвристической привлекательности путей (например, длина, качество дорог).
- Механизмы испарения феромонов: модели снижения интенсивности со временем для предотвращения застоя и адаптации к изменяющимся условиям.
Преимущества применения
Муравьина маршрутизация обладает рядом значимых преимуществ при организации транспортных потоков:
- Адаптивность: алгоритм быстро реагирует на изменения дорожной ситуации, позволяя динамически перестраивать маршруты.
- Распределённый характер: нет необходимости в централизованном контроле, что уменьшает нагрузку на управляющие системы.
- Оптимизация времени и расстояния: поиск обходных путей с минимальными затратами ресурсов.
- Устойчивость к ошибкам и сбоям: несколько агентов одновременно исследуют различные маршруты, снижая риск полного отказа системы.
Применение муравьиных алгоритмов для грузоперевозок в городах
Городская логистика характеризуется высокой динамичностью и множеством ограничений: зоны с запретом на въезд, ограниченные по времени пропуски, интенсивные пробки, сужения дорог и многое другое. Муравьиные алгоритмы предлагают способ оперативного перестроения маршрутов с учётом текущих условий.
Алгоритм интегрируется с системами мониторинга движения и базами данных о дорожной инфраструктуре, позволяя учитывать статистику пробок, аварий и других факторов. Кроме того, алгоритмы могут принимать во внимание особенности грузов — габариты транспортных средств, режимы доставки, приоритеты клиентов.
Пример структуры решения
| Компонент | Описание |
|---|---|
| Датчики и системы GPS | Отслеживание положения транспорта и текущей дорожной обстановки в реальном времени |
| Центр обработки данных | Анализ и хранение информации о маршрутах, пробках, объектах инфраструктуры |
| Муравьиный алгоритм | Генерация и обновление маршрутов в соответствии с текущими условиями и требованиями |
| Интерфейс водителя | Передача оптимизированных маршрутов и навигационная поддержка |
Практические сценарии использования
- Доставка товаров на «последней миле»: оптимизация путей от распределительных центров к конечным клиентам с учётом загруженности городских улиц.
- Экстренные перевозки: эффективный подбор альтернативных маршрутов при авариях или неожиданных заторах.
- Система умного управления парком: координация работы нескольких грузовых автомобилей для минимизации пересечений и простоев.
Вызовы и перспективы развития технологии
Несмотря на большое количество достоинств, применение муравьиных алгоритмов в городской логистике сталкивается с определёнными трудностями. Во-первых, необходимость высокой точности и актуальности данных о дорожной ситуации требует развитой инфраструктуры мониторинга. Во-вторых, вычислительная нагрузка при большом количестве участников и сложных сетях может быть значительной.
Тем не менее, с развитием технологий Интернета вещей (IoT), искусственного интеллекта и систем больших данных, потенциал муравьиных алгоритмов в логистике будет только расти. В частности, интеграция с машинным обучением позволит улучшать эвристические функции, а облачные платформы — обеспечивать масштабируемость систем.
Рекомендации по внедрению
- Построение гибридных систем, сочетающих муравьиную маршрутизацию с традиционными методами и методами машинного обучения.
- Создание многоуровневой архитектуры с локальными и глобальными модулями управления маршрутизацией.
- Разработка пользовательских интерфейсов, позволяющих оперативно редактировать параметры маршрутов и учитывать особенности грузов.
- Инвестирование в системы сбора и обработки реальных данных городской инфраструктуры.
Заключение
Муравьиные алгоритмы маршрутизации грузов представляют собой эффективный биоинспирированный подход к решению задач городской логистики. Они позволяют динамично адаптироваться к изменениям дорожной ситуации, минимизировать время доставки и рационально использовать транспортные ресурсы. Внедрение таких алгоритмов в системы управления грузоперевозками способствует повышению устойчивости и эффективности городской транспортной сети.
Несмотря на существующие сложности, дальнейшее развитие технологий мониторинга и обработки данных делает муравьиную маршрутизацию перспективным инструментом для оптимизации городских грузопотоков. Комплексное применение биоинспирированных методов в сочетании с современными IT-решениями открывает новые возможности для создания умных, адаптивных и экологичных логистических систем будущего.
Что такое биоинспирированная маршрутизация грузов по принципу муравьиных троп?
Биоинспирированная маршрутизация — это метод оптимизации логистических маршрутов, основанный на поведении муравьев в природе. Муравьи находят кратчайшие пути к еде, оставляя и следуя феромонным тропам. В городах этот принцип применяется для динамического формирования оптимальных маршрутов грузовиков с учетом дорожной ситуации и изменения условий, что позволяет снизить время доставки и затраты на транспортировку.
Какие преимущества имеет такой подход по сравнению с традиционными методами маршрутизации?
Использование муравьиных алгоритмов обеспечивает гибкость и адаптивность системы маршрутизации. В отличие от статичных маршрутов, биоинспирированные алгоритмы могут быстро реагировать на изменения трафика, пробки, дорожные работы и другие факторы, оптимизируя маршруты в реальном времени. Это приводит к уменьшению пробега, сокращению времени доставки и повышению общей эффективности логистики.
Как внедрить биоинспирированную маршрутизацию в существующие городские логистические системы?
Для внедрения необходимо интегрировать систему на основе муравьиных алгоритмов с городской транспортной инфраструктурой и системами мониторинга трафика. Требуется сбор и анализ данных о дорожной ситуации, а также возможность оперативного обновления маршрутов для транспортных средств. Важно также обучить персонал и обеспечить совместимость с существующими складскими и транспортными системами.
Какие ограничения и вызовы связаны с применением муравьиных алгоритмов в городских условиях?
Одним из ключевых вызовов является необходимость в больших объемах данных и мощных вычислительных ресурсах для анализа трафика в реальном времени. Также алгоритмы могут испытывать трудности при чрезвычайных ситуациях или резких изменениях условий дорожного движения. Кроме того, требуется качественная интеграция с другими системами городского управления транспортом.
Можно ли применять биоинспирированную маршрутизацию не только для грузов, но и для пассажирского транспорта?
Да, принципы, взятые из поведения муравьев, успешно применяются и в системе маршрутизации пассажирских перевозок. Благодаря адаптивности алгоритмов возможна оптимизация маршрутов общественного транспорта, такси и каршеринга с учетом динамической загрузки дорог и пассажиропотоков, что повышает качество обслуживания и сокращает время поездок.